! This repository is archived. Go to renewaled one. https://github.com/prunusnira/skillnavi !
Repository for Skill Navigator Server
This repo was managed from BitBucket but moved to GitHub
- Spring Boot (Kotlin), MariaDB, MyBatis, Gradle, Thymeleaf (for script login)
- Check frontend code from gdinfo-react repository
The repository now contains fully backend codes except sensative files (such as DB connection info)
- Framework: Spring Boot 2.1.9 written in Kotlin language
- Build System: Gradle (not included)
- SSL: Certbot (not included)
- DB: MariaDB
- Server environment: Linux(Ubuntu) - nginx - Spring - ReactJS
This project is under AGPL 3.0. Please check LICENSE file Also, there is USED-LIBRARIES file which contains license information about libraries contained in this project.
All kind of pull requests are welcomed including translation
- HIGH VOLTAGE
- Updater changed: no more login for backend needed
- NEXTAGE
- Backend and Frontend are completely separated
- Backend: Only for data management - Spring Boot & Gradle
- Frontend: Only for showing data on screen through web, and Single Page Applicaiton - React JS
- PIU Manager separated
- Update Spring Boot from 2.1.1 to 2.1.9
- Theme system
- jQuery 3
- 2018.12.12 - Spring Boot & Gradle
- 2018.12.21 - Java -> Kotlin
- 2018.12.30 - JSP -> Thymeleaf
- EXCHAIN
- Bootstrap 4
- 2018.10.22 - Vue.js applied
- Matixx
- 2017.11.16 - Auto music register system added
- 2018.05.16 - Tower of GITADORA open
- Black Theme
- Tri-Boost Re:Evolve
- Spring MVC 4
- Downloadable screenshot
- Backend: Spring MVC 3.6 (Java), MariaDB, MyBatis, Maven
- Frontend: JSP, jQuery 1.11 & 2.2.1, Bootstrap 3, pxgradient.js